Celebrating 45 years of the singing and dancing world of Grease, the Moncrieff Entertainment Centre is hosting a special sing-along screening of the legendary musical.

First screening in 1978, Grease is just as popular today with its infectious hit songs: Grease, Summer Lovin’, Hopelessly Devoted to You, Grease Lightning, Sandy, and You’re the One That I Want.

Local fans will have the chance to belt out all of these favourites in the special 45th anniversary screening on 11 November.

The Grease screenplay was based on the original 1971 Chicago musical stage play, which was later adapted and tamed down from the original raunchy version, took up residence on Broadway in 1972.

Set in the late ’50s Grease’s story centres around Danny, a leather-clad T-Bird played by John Travolta, and the wholesome Australian exchange student Sandy, played by Olivia Newton-John.
